Understanding the Importance of Prompt Design

Prompts serve as the foundation for interactions with AI systems that provide cybersecurity insights. Well-crafted prompts guide the AI to understand the context, scope, and specific needs of the user, resulting in more targeted recommendations. Conversely, vague or poorly structured prompts can lead to generic or irrelevant advice.

Key Principles for Designing Effective Prompts

  • Clarity: Use clear and concise language to specify exactly what is needed.
  • Context: Provide relevant background information to help the AI understand the environment.
  • Specificity: Focus on particular areas such as network security, data protection, or user access.
  • Constraints: Define boundaries or limitations to narrow down the scope of the recommendations.
  • Examples: Include sample prompts to illustrate the desired output.

Examples of Effective Prompts

Here are some examples of well-designed prompts for cybersecurity recommendations:

  • Network Security: “Provide best practices for securing a small corporate Wi-Fi network against unauthorized access.”
  • Data Protection: “Suggest methods to encrypt sensitive customer data stored in a cloud environment.”
  • User Access Control: “Recommend strategies for implementing multi-factor authentication in a remote workforce.”

Tips for Improving Prompt Effectiveness

To enhance the quality of cybersecurity recommendations, consider the following tips:

  • Test and refine prompts based on the responses received.
  • Use iterative prompting to narrow down or expand on initial answers.
  • Incorporate specific technical terms relevant to your security environment.
  • Ask for actionable steps rather than vague advice.
